Situation Report: HFI Responds – Dayton Ohio, May 31, 2019

May 31, 2019

Our hearts and prayers go out to those impacted by the recent tornado outbreak in Ohio. Hope Force International (HFI) is in the Beavercreek and Trotwood communities where tornados tore through earlier this week – wreaking havoc on homes and property.  HFI Disaster Response Manager, Joey Stoltzfus, is interfacing with our local partner, Crossroads Church, to mount an effective response. Tomorrow, Saturday, June 1st, numerous church volunteers and HFI Reservists will respond en mass to the needs of tornado survivors.

By the end of the day tomorrow, we will have a much better perspective on the potential scope of unmet needs.  What we see, thus far, indicates that damage was intense – and yet localized. Due to our relationship with Crossroads Church, resulting in the training of numerous disaster responders in the area, we anticipate that recovery efforts will be met with existing human resources.  We are reaching out to our seasoned responders, outside the immediate area, capable of providing leadership to our local response force.
